Here's the Pontiac Astre conversion parts I've acquired so far. The '73 Canadian-only offered Astre specific parts are: -Split front grille -Black tail light bezels (the tail light lenses themselves only have one inner chrome ring... the Vega's have 2 chromed rings... one one the outer ridge as well as the inner ridge.)
This is a quite rare piece. It's a one year specific item. It's a grille from a Canadian-only '73 Pontiac Astre(Vega clone). Most all Pontiacs are known for their split grille design.. which is carried over with the Astre. The Astre wasn't offered in the US until '75 (using the '74-'77 later body style Vega as the base platform). BUT... GM Canada offered the Astre in '73, which uses the early '71-'73 Vega body style(my favorite style). This grille has a body colored center piece that creates the split grille Pontiac design.... and the mesh is a bit tigher than the Vega grille.
Here's the black tail light bezels. They are metal. Left Bezel and lense. Right Bezel and lense. Backside
